Where to stay in Guatemala

Guatemala offers a captivating blend of history, culture, and stunning scenery, perfect for any adventurer. Explore the charming streets of Antigua Guatemala, where colonial architecture meets vibrant local life. Delight in the breathtaking landscapes of beautiful Guatemala, from lush mountains to serene lakes. With its romantic ambience and secluded spots, this enchanting country promises unforgettable experiences for those seeking both relaxation and cultural immersion.

  • Antigua Guatemala: Nestled in a picturesque valley surrounded by volcanic mountains, Antigua Guatemala is a charming city that boasts well-preserved colonial architecture and vibrant culture. Travellers flock here for its outdoor activities and romantic scenery, especially during the peak seasons from March to April and June. The city is a hub for shopping, with a variety of markets and a modern shopping mall, alongside local attractions like museums and archaeological sites. A stroll through its cobbled streets reveals colourful facades and lively public squares, making it a perfect destination for those seeking a blend of history and modernity.
  • Guatemala City: As the bustling capital of Guatemala, Guatemala City is a vibrant metropolis that offers a mix of urban life and natural beauty. With peak visitor numbers occurring from February to March and December, this city provides a variety of outdoor experiences and scenic parks. It is well-known for its shopping options, including expansive shopping malls and local markets. Key attractions nearby include lakes and beaches, providing a refreshing escape from the city’s hustle and bustle. Exploring Guatemala City offers a unique insight into the country’s contemporary lifestyle, complemented by its rich history.
  • Panajachel: Located on the shores of Lake Atitlán, Panajachel is a scenic city that serves as a gateway to one of the most beautiful lakes in the world. Popular with tourists year-round, especially during peak seasons in March to April and July, it offers a stunning backdrop for outdoor activities and romantic getaways. Visitors can enjoy local markets and shopping areas, while attractions like beaches and museums enhance the experience. The vibrant local culture and breathtaking views make Panajachel a must-visit on any Guatemalan itinerary.

Things to do in Guatemala

Shopping

In Guatemala City, visit Plaza Fontabella for upscale shopping and dining, featuring local and international brands. For a vibrant market experience, head to Mercado Central, where you can find handmade crafts, textiles, and traditional souvenirs that reflect the rich culture of Guatemala.

Recreation

Experience the serene atmosphere at Lake Atitlán, where yoga sessions and meditation by the water provide a peaceful retreat. Explore local wellness centres offering traditional Mayan healing rituals, and enjoy hiking the surrounding volcanoes for breathtaking views and invigorating exercise.

Adventure

Teleférico de Amatitlán offers an exhilarating ride in a cable car gondola, providing stunning views of the surrounding landscapes. Enjoy the fresh air while gliding over the picturesque lake, perfect for families and adventure seekers looking for a unique outdoor experience in Guatemala.

Nightlife

Experience the vibrant nightlife at La Estación in Antigua, where you can enjoy cocktails and live DJs. For a more laid-back vibe, visit Café No Sé for its unique atmosphere and mezcal selection. Don't miss out on the lively bars around Zone 1 in Guatemala City for a taste of local culture.

Find the best attractions in Guatemala

Guatemala offers a stunning backdrop for outdoor and romantic getaways, with its rich culture and diverse landscapes. Key attractions include magnificent churches, fascinating archaeological sites, and majestic volcanoes. For a vibrant urban experience, don’t miss Guatemala City, where you can immerse yourself in local culture and adventure. Whether you seek relaxation or excitement, Guatemala has something for every traveller.

  • Lake Atitlán: Nestled amid stunning volcanoes, Lake Atitlán offers breathtaking scenery and serene beaches. You can enjoy outdoor activities like kayaking, hiking, or simply relaxing by the water, making it an ideal spot for romance and tranquility.
  • Avenida La Reforma: This vibrant street showcases the urban pulse of Guatemala City, lined with cafes, shops, and cultural landmarks. A stroll along Avenida La Reforma immerses you in the local city vibe, perfect for people-watching and experiencing daily life.
  • Volcan de Fuego: An adventurous trek up Volcan de Fuego rewards you with spectacular views and the thrill of standing near one of Central America's most active volcanoes. The outdoor experience here is unparalleled, offering a unique blend of natural beauty and excitement.

Best time to go to Guatemala

The best time to visit Guatemala is dependent on what kind of holiday you are seeking. April is its hottest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are slightly high and weather is mostly sunny with light rain. February is its coolest month on average. At this time, visitor numbers are average and weather is sunny with no rain.

calendar iconCalendar Monthtemperature iconTemperaturerain iconPrecipitationmostly cloudy iconCloudinessoccupation rate iconOccupancyprice iconPricing
January63.1°F (17.3°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ly HighAverage
February60.6°F (15.9°C)No RainSunnyAverageAverage
March66.9°F (19.4°C)No R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
April69.3°F (20.7°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ly HighSlightly High
May68.5°F (20.3°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
June66.6°F (19.2°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ageAverage
July61.9°F (16.6°C)Frequent RainMostly SunnyAverageAverage
August66.4°F (19.1°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
September65.8°F (18.8°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udyAverageSlightly Low
October60.8°F (16.0°C)Frequent RainMostly CloudySlightly LowSlightly Low
November63.3°F (17.4°C)Light RainMostly SunnySlightly LowAverage
December63.0°F (17.2°C)No RainMostly SunnyAverageSlightly High
